Mapping and Survery
The EVO II RTK Series V3 introduces a brand-new RTK module, which provides real-time centimeter-level positioning data, and supports Post-Processing Kinematic (PPK). The aircraft can record the original satellite observation data, camera exposure parameters and more. The positioning system supports an RTK base station and NTRIP RTK network, which help to achieve accurate and stable data acquisition in complex operation environments.

EVO II - AI Enhanced Dynamic Track
EVO II Dual 640T RTK V3 smart tracking uses deep learning algorithms to automatically track the selected subject while avoiding obstacles during flight. The function can track the subject in three modes: behind, side-by-side, or fixed position.
360° Obstacle Avoidance
EVO 2 Dual 640T RTK V3 has front, rear, left, right, top, and bottom binocular vision sensing systems use image data to calculate the distance between the aircraft and potential obstacles. Begin detecting potential hazards at up to 30m away and let EVO II accurately control the speed of the drone to avoid a collision.
Viewpoint
Viewpoint allows the user to send the aircraft to a selected destination by touching a point on the screen. Featured with the same waypoints function as EVO to program autonomous flight routes. EVO II Dual can even save multiple waypoint missions making it easy for surveying.
Auto go home & Accurate Landing
EVO 2 Dual 640t rtk v3 will return home automatically when Low Aircraft Battery Level and Communication Lost. Additionally, EVO 2’s bottom binocular vision camera to create a density depth map. Then, it calculates the depth map's flatness and angles to ensure an accurate and safe landing.
Super Battery Life & 9KM Extended Range
Autel EVO 2 Dual 640t rtk v3 comes standard with a 7100mAh rechargeable battery. Providing up to 38min of flight time in forward motion to up to 9km away and 35min at a hover. And top speed up to 45MPH, additionally There is no geofencing or cellular service restrictions on any of EVO II Dual.

When failures occur within electricity networks, they can lead to blackouts, or worse – destructive fires. Advanced thermodiagnostic tools have an important role to play in the prevention of these disasters. One such tool combines cutting-edge thermal imaging systems with the UAV, or drone, to give advance warning of a potential problem.
Thermography is the technical field concerned with the contact-free determination of the allocation of a temperature field on the surface of a given body.
-
A major advantage of this method is that it facilitates the investigation of installations that are already in use at full or partial operational load. Thus, instead of requiring operational shut-down, thermal camera inspections can only be carried out during normal operations – a major boost to efficiency. In fact, full operational loads enhance the accuracy of the inspection.EVO II Dual 640T is equipped with 640*512 high-resolution thermal imaging camera featuring a 13mm focal length lens and 16x digital zoom, it is easy to observe distant targets.

Thermal Drones in Police Use
The Autel EVO II Dual thermal drone proved to be a valuable tool for the Nevada sheriff's department when they needed to locate a suspect who had fled into the darkness. The thermal camera on the EVO II allowed the deputy, Greenhut, to search the area and eventually spot the suspect hiding behind a tree. The ability to locate the suspect with the thermal camera made it possible for backup to arrive and make the arrest. This situation highlights the importance of thermal imaging technology in law enforcement and its ability to assist in capturing suspects in low light conditions.
Deputy Greenhut was able to get eyes on the suspect and provide intel to his responding partners to advise them on the suspect’s whereabouts and whether it appeared he had any weapons. This information is very helpful to ensure a safe and effective response when encountering an unknown individual in the dark of night
